CHRS Revenue Streams
Coherus Oncology Inc (CHRS) generates its revenue through a diversified portfolio of business segments. Currently, the largest contributor to its top-line growth is LOQTORZI, accounting for 95.1% of total sales, equivalent to $13.61M. Another important revenue stream is Other. CHRS Profitability and Margins
Evaluating the bottom line, Coherus Oncology Inc maintains a gross margin of 70.35%. This metric reflects the company's pricing power and manufacturing efficiency. Further down the income statement, the operating margin stands at -225.98%, while the net margin is -233.08%. These profitability ratios, combined with a Return on Equity (ROE) of -178.39%, provide a clear picture of how effectively CHRS converts its operational activities into shareholder value.

Coherus Oncology Inc Financial Performance
Coherus has demonstrated increasing total revenue, with Q2 2026 revenue reaching $14.31 million, up from $12.31 million in Q1 2026. The gross margin has also improved consistently, reaching 70.35% in Q2 2026, reflecting strong operational efficiency.
